Well, it seems you are making incorrect assumptions about the cache maintenance of DMA-buf here. At least for all DRM devices I'm aware of mapping/unmapping an attachment does *NOT* have any cache maintenance implications. E.g. the use case you describe above would certainly fail with amdgpu, radeon, nouveau and i915 because mapping a DMA-buf doesn't stop the exporter from reading/writing to that buffer (just the opposite actually). All of them assume perfectly coherent access to the underlying memory. As far as I know there is no documented cache maintenance requirements for DMA-buf. The IOMMU concern on the other hand is certainly valid and I perfectly agree that keeping the mapping time as short as possible is desirable.
